September 5 , 2008

HOMICIDE SUSPECT ARRESTED
Midland Police arrested a man sought in connection with an evening shooting on September 4, 2008, and charged him with Murder.

30-year-old Benjamin Franklin (12-19-77) was arrested at approximately 1:30 a.m., September 5, 2008, in Odessa.  He was found sleeping in his vehicle in the parking lot of Motel 6 at Interstate 20 and Grant Street.  The vehicle was a 2006 grey Nissan Altima.  Franklin was arrested by the M.P.D. SWAT Team and U.S. Marshals without incident.  Officers located the gun, believed to be used in the shooting, inside the vehicle.  It is a .40 caliber pistol.

Dispatchers received a call from 1405 W. Michigan at approximately 6:50 p.m. on Thursday evening.  The caller was seeking medical help for her daughter who was found on the living room floor bleeding.  When EMS arrived, the paramedics quickly realized the woman suffered a gunshot wound. 

Police arrived at the scene and began their work on a homicide.  The victim, 26-year-old Monica Beasley had been staying at the residence with her children and her mother.  Detectives were able to identify the suspect as the victim’s boyfriend Ben Franklin. 

The investigation continues.
